Heres the problem Zach.Magee never played with the Athletics and the guy on the t204 isnt the same guy on the t208.Harry Lord played with the Red Sox,Bris Lord is the guy pictured on the other card.Youll have to get a scan of his from the t205 or t207 set(The A's player in each set) to accurately compare
